Farm Management Software for Global Growers: What to Evaluate

Choosing farm management software for a multi-country grower base comes down to five practical tests: does it carry evidence the full length of the chain rather than stopping at the farm gate; is it approved against the standards your retailers actually audit against, chief among them GLOBALG.A.P and its IDA (Impact-Driven Approach) add-on; does the grower — not the retailer — decide which plots and parameters are shared; can a grower with modest technical literacy be onboarded in hours and work in his own language; and does the vendor take the paperwork off the grower's desk instead of adding to it. If a system fails any of those five, the packing house will keep chasing suppliers by phone and the ESG report will keep going out with gaps.

This guide is written operator to operator — for the quality-assurance manager, the agronomist heading a food-quality department, the ESG lead carrying disclosure liability, and the packing-house operations team that lives with the multi-grower data problem every harvest. Compliance is already a legal obligation; the question is not whether to digitise, but which platform will hold up when the auditor arrives and the recall clock starts.

What criteria matter most when evaluating farm management software for global growers?

The criteria that matter most when comparing farm management software for a global grower base are not feature checklists — they are the criteria that determine whether the platform survives contact with hundreds of independent farms, dozens of languages, and legally-binding disclosure regimes. Before ranking any vendor, define the criteria and weight them; a platform that scores well on agronomy but fails on chain-of-custody data will not close an ESG (Environmental, Social and Governance) reporting gap.

We suggest weighting the following criteria before you shortlist:

  • Regulatory alignment. Is the platform an approved Farm Management Software provider for the GLOBALG.A.P IDA (Impact-Driven Approach) add-on? Does it map cleanly to the retailer standards and sustainability reporting frameworks your buyers require?
  • Chain length. Does data flow the length of the chain — grower, packing house, corporate, retailer, trader — or stop at the farm gate? Scope 3 disclosure depends on the answer.
  • Grower data model. Under GDPR, does the grower decide which plots and which parameters are shared, and with whom? A trust-based data model is what makes farm data lawful to move and acceptable to the grower.
  • Onboarding cost and time. How long, and how expensive, is it to bring one grower live? This is the true throughput constraint, not the packing line.
  • Language coverage. Can each grower work in their own language, wherever they farm?
  • Infrastructure. Is the platform built on an auditable enterprise cloud a retailer's IT function will accept?

How should you weight these criteria against each other?

Regulatory alignment and chain length tend to carry the heaviest weight for a retailer or food company, because they are the criteria most directly tied to personal liability under sustainability disclosure rules. Grower-side criteria — language, data control, onboarding effort — determine whether the platform is ever actually populated with data. A tool that satisfies the agronomist but that growers refuse to use is, in practice, a reporting failure waiting to happen.

How does farm management software handle multi-country compliance and traceability?

When your farm management software must serve growers in half a dozen jurisdictions, compliance stops being a checklist and becomes a data-modelling problem. A retailer sourcing stone fruit from Spain, apples from Poland and citrus from Morocco needs the same underlying evidence — residue results, water source, plot boundaries, spray records — expressed in whichever standard the receiving market imposes, with GLOBALG.A.P and its IDA (Impact-Driven Approach) add-on among the most widely referenced.

Which regulatory attributes should the platform expose?

Evaluate the tool against the attributes that actually get audited, not the ones that market well:

Attribute What to look for Why it matters
Standards coverage Approval against the schemes your retailers actually audit against, chief among them GLOBALG.A.P + IDA Determines which retailers you can supply without parallel paperwork
Traceability span Grower → packing house → corporate → retailer → trader Most competing systems stop at the farm gate, which breaks Scope 3 evidence
ESG reporting Data structured so it can feed the retailer's sustainability disclosure workflow The retailer's disclosure obligation is legal, not discretionary
Language support Grower works in his own language Adoption collapses when a Polish or Moroccan grower faces a German UI
Data-sharing model Grower controls which plots and parameters move, and to whom The GDPR-compatible answer to growers' resistance
Certification status Listed on the relevant standards body's register AKOLogic is on the GLOBALG.A.P register of approved Farm Management Software providers for the IDA add-on, approved in 2021

Which integrations and data sources should a global grower prioritize?

A global grower should prioritize integrations that turn scattered data sources into a single, defensible record for every plot and every consignment. The right connectors close the gap between what happens in the field and what a retailer's quality-assurance or ESG lead has to evidence — without asking the grower to key the same figure into three systems.

In practice, four categories carry the weight:

Data source What it delivers Why the buyer cares
Field measurement inputs Structured records of irrigation, inputs and post-harvest handling Underpins water-use and residue narratives for GLOBALG.A.P and IDA
Plot and area references Grower-declared plot boundaries and areas Verifies grower-declared area ahead of an audit
ERP and packing-house systems Purchase orders, lot codes, dispatch records Ties field data to the consignment on the shelf — the traceability spine
Agronomy and lab data Pesticide application logs, residue results, soil analyses The evidence food-safety managers reconcile today by hand

What attributes should each integration expose?

  • Granularity: plot-level, not farm-level. Aggregated averages fail an IDA-style audit.
  • Timestamp and provenance: every record should carry who or what recorded it and when, so a Scope 3 disclosure can be reconstructed.
  • Consent scope: under a trust-based data model, the grower controls which parameters flow to which recipient — a prerequisite for GDPR-lawful movement of farm data.
  • Standard identifiers: GLN, GGN, lot codes and GS1 references so the same unit is recognisable across ERP, packing house and retailer.
  • Language and units: multi-language field labels and unit conversion, because a Spanish grower and a German QA team must read the same record.

Buyers evaluating integrations also tend to look at cloud residency (AKOLogic builds on Microsoft Azure, per Microsoft's published customer story), retailer-facing food-safety evidence capture, and how the platform surfaces data into sustainability reporting workflows. Each is downstream of the same question: can the data be trusted at the point it is disclosed?

What risks and rollout steps should growers plan for during adoption?

Growers can reduce adoption risks by planning the rollout in short, low-disruption steps that respect the season, the packing-house calendar and the grower's own technical comfort. The pain point is rarely the software itself — it is paperwork, language and change fatigue. A phased approach, sequenced around real farm work rather than a vendor timeline, is what makes a farm management system stick.

What is a realistic phased rollout?

  1. Scope one crop and a subset of plots. Start with the crop that carries the nearest IDA (Impact-Driven Approach — GLOBALG.A.P's digital sustainability add-on) or retailer deadline. Do not try to digitise the whole farm at once.
  2. Install and train in a single visit. AKOLogic's published terms cover training and installation for €1,000 and up to ten hours — treat that window as the change-management event, not an ongoing project.
  3. Run a shadow season. Keep the existing paper or spreadsheet log alongside the platform for one growing cycle so the agronomist can reconcile results.
  4. Turn on data sharing selectively. Under a trust-based model, the grower decides which plots and which parameters flow to the packing house or retailer — start narrow.
  5. Extend to remaining crops and to Scope 3 reporting. Only once the first cycle audits cleanly.

Which actions carry which risks?

Do this But watch out for Mitigation
Onboard growers in their own language Translation drift in agronomic terms Confirm GLOBALG.A.P vocabulary with the agronomist before go-live
Migrate historical spray and input records Gaps or inconsistent units in legacy paperwork Digitise forward from a clean start date; back-fill only what audits require
Share data with a retailer GDPR objections from grower representatives Use plot-level and parameter-level consent, not blanket access
Automate GLOBALG.A.P alert handling Alerts ignored because responsibility is unclear Assign a named owner — usually the agronomist — per grower or cooperative

The highest-impact risk is the grower who quietly reverts to paper. Mitigate it by making the next audit cycle visibly easier than the last one.

What does GLOBALG.A.P IDA approval actually mean for a Farm Management Software provider?

IDA — the Impact-Driven Approach — is GLOBALG.A.P's digital sustainability add-on. When a Farm Management Software provider is listed on the GLOBALG.A.P register for IDA, it means the software has been assessed as compatible with the add-on's data requirements. It is a compatibility approval, open to any provider that meets the requirements, not a selection or a competitive win. How is farm management software different from a sustainability reporting tool?

A farm management software (FMS) captures the primary data at source — plot boundaries, inputs, pesticide applications, irrigation, harvest records — in the grower's own workflow and language. A sustainability reporting tool typically consumes already-aggregated data and formats it for corporate disclosure frameworks. The two are complementary: without a credible FMS layer at the farm, the reporting layer has nothing verifiable to disclose, particularly for Scope 3 emissions where the primary data sits on farms the reporting company does not own.

How does the trust-based data model reconcile with GDPR?

The trust-based data model answers the objection that has historically made growers wary of sharing farm data. Rather than surrendering the farm's data wholesale, the grower decides exactly which plots and which parameters are shared, and with which recipient. That granular consent is what makes the flow lawful to move under GDPR and acceptable to the grower — the consent architecture is the mechanism that keeps growers willing to participate.

Which certification schemes should a European retailer expect its growers to hold?

The most widely referenced scheme for European fresh produce is GLOBALG.A.P, with the IDA add-on for sustainability. Retailer-facing food-safety schemes and hazard-analysis frameworks vary by market. A capable FMS should map its data model so that a single field entry serves multiple audits rather than being re-keyed for each.
